The MAX4665EPE is a high-performance, precision analog switch designed by Maxim Integrated, a leader in analog and mixed-signal engineering. This component is part of Maxim's extensive range of switch and multiplexer devices, which are known for their reliability and versatility in various applications.
Constructed with CMOS technology, the MAX4665EPE offers low power consumption, making it an ideal choice for battery-powered and portable devices. It operates with a single supply voltage ranging from +4.5V to +36V or dual supplies of ±4.5V up to ±20V, providing the flexibility needed for different system requirements.
This analog switch features four SPST (Single Pole, Single Throw) circuits, which can be used to route signals in a multitude of configurations. The MAX4665EPE is characterized by its low on-resistance (typically 100 ohms), ensuring minimal signal distortion and better signal integrity. Additionally, it boasts a high off-isolation and crosstalk suppression, which significantly reduces noise interference between channels and enhances overall system performance.
The MAX4665EPE is offered in a 16-pin PDIP (Plastic Dual In-line Package) enclosure, which is suitable for through-hole mounting, facilitating easy integration into various types of printed circuit boards. This packaging also provides robustness for handling and long-term durability.
Applications for the MAX4665EPE are diverse, ranging from signal routing in communication systems to audio/video switching in consumer electronics. It is also well-suited for data acquisition systems, industrial control, and medical equipment, where precision and reliability are paramount.
